Probing the local structure of FLiBe melts and solidified salts by <i>in situ</i> high-temperature NMR
Xiaobin Fu, Yiyang Liu, Hailong Huang, Huiyan Wu, Jianchao Sun, Ling Han, Min Ge, Yuan Qian, Hongtao Liu
Abstract
The local strcuture of 2LiF-BeF 2 (FLiBe) salt melt is investigated in detail using HT-NMR method, which is comprised of a series of tetrahedral coordinated ionic clusters ( e.g. , BeF 4 2− , Be 2 F 7 3− , Be 3 F 10 4− , and polymeric intermediate-range units.
